Overview
YN-BD02 digital display Benchtop whiteness analyzer is a precision instrument for measuring the whiteness of white and nearly white objects or powder surfaces. It uses blue luminosity R457 as the overall whiteness value, and the ideal surface whiteness with Light spectrum reflection ratio of 1 is 100, and the absolute black surface whiteness with Light spectrum reflection ratio of zero is 0. It can accurately obtain the whiteness value consistent with the apparent Sensitivity, and can accurately measure the Opacity of paper.

Principle
The YN-BD02 digital display whiteness meter is composed of Illuminant, Optical inspection system, detection system, data processing and display system. Its Working Principle is based on the Standard light source and illumination conditions stipulated by the International Commission on Illumination (CIE). By measuring the diffuse reflection ratio of the object surface to a specific wavelength (blue light R457), the Measured value is compared with the standard whiteboard to calculate the whiteness value consistent with visual perception.
